Buying Guide for the Best Magnetic Drill Presses
Choosing the right magnetic drill press can significantly impact the efficiency and quality of your drilling tasks. A magnetic drill press, also known as a mag drill, is a specialized tool used for drilling holes in metal. It uses a powerful magnet to attach itself to the metal surface, providing stability and precision. When selecting a magnetic drill press, it's important to consider several key specifications to ensure you get the best fit for your needs.
